Not ridden with the spots on yet, only fitted them yesterday, but not had problems with the 35W dipped beam, even if the height of the bike means that it lights up to the top of the boot on large saloon cars, your experience is echoed by a few people with 55W kits in their headlamp units so that's why I went with 55W in the spot lamps only Greek - the ADV headlamp is notoriously weedy, the dipped beam with HID throws about enough light for regular road riding but if you ride on country lanes or off-road it's beyond it's capability and you need aux lights - the main beam is very good at throwing a laser like beam of light directly down the road in front of you but not at lighting the ground in front of, or to the side of the bike, like the FF50s. For normal riding only the dipped beam is on, the photos show the bike with low and high beam |
